我正在尝试在 Ubuntu(lucid 10.04)启动时运行 zabbix-agent(1.8.1)。
Zabbix 安装得很好,并且可以手动启动/etc/init.d/zabbix-agent start
但是它不会在启动时启动,因为当我运行:
sudo update-rc.d zabbix-agent 默认
我得到:
update-rc.d: warning: zabbix-agent start runlevel arguments (none) do not match LSB Default-Start values (2 3 4 5)
update-rc.d: warning: zabbix-agent stop runlevel arguments (none) do not match LSB Default-Stop values (0 1 6)
在谷歌搜索后,我发现了一些关于这可能是 Zabbix 启动脚本的一个错误的信息,但我找不到解决方法。我试图了解 update-rc.d 系统的工作原理,但进展不大。
我如何修改此设置以在启动时启动 zabbix-agent?
答案1
您是否还添加了在启动时启动的服务器?
sudo chmod 755 /etc/init.d/zabbix-server sudo update-rc.d zabbix-server 默认值
sudo chmod 755 /etc/init.d/zabbix-agent sudo update-rc.d zabbix-agent 默认值